LibJS: Add the SetIterator built-in and Set.prototype.{values, entries}
While this implementation should be complete it is based on HashTable's iterator, which currently follows bucket-order instead of the required insertion order. This can be simply fixed by replacing the underlying HashTable member in Set with an enhanced one that maintains a linked list in insertion order.
